click - 为什么在应用了同位素过滤器的页面加载时会触发点击功能
问题描述
我正在尝试一些非常奇怪的东西。我有下一个代码,理论上是可以的,但是当点击“.trigger”时会触发函数,当页面加载时会触发函数。有什么问题?拜托,任何帮助我走上正确道路的人都将非常感激。我整天都在努力寻找解决方案,但没有成功。谢谢你。
$(function(){
$('.trigger').click(function(){
alert('hi');
});
});
编辑我发现只有当加载的页面有同位素并应用了一些过滤器时才会发生这种情况
解决方案
$(function(){
$('.trigger').tigger("click");});
推荐阅读
- python - 从 JPEG 编码(通过 cv2.imencode)字节数组中取回一个 numpy 数组
- c - 构建永远不会结束
- cgal - PS::3d 点的简化
- android - 任务':app:processDebugResources'执行失败。执行com.android.build.gradle.internal.tasks.Workers$ActionFacade时发生故障
- python - AttributeError:元组 obj 在 PySimpleGUI 的 .py 脚本中没有属性
- python - 如何在python的api调用中包含变量?
- python - 如何使用 python 更改某个窗口设置?
- sql - 执行 SQL 并返回记录的 Oracle 函数或包
- java - 应用程序一直停止,但找不到任何问题
- javascript - for...in 元素的产量返回字符串数组